Electrical Design Engineer

Full Time Dallas, TX, US

OEI (O'Brien Engineering & Architecture) is seeking a full-time Electrical Design Engineer with 5+ years of experience to join our team. This position is a great opportunity to join a dynamic, innovative, and collaborative MEP team. The Electrical Design Engineer position will collaborate with a multidisciplinary A/E team and will work on municipal, land development, private, industrial, healthcare, military/defense, and other projects using Revit and AutoCAD software.

Electrical Design Engineer
Responsibilities:

  • Perform mechanical design in MEP related projects working alongside and coordinating with all disciplines and clients.
  • Building system concepts and documentation process from schematics through construction administration phases.
  • Supervise the installation of the designed systems and equipment.
  • Prepare cost estimates, specifications, and design analyses.
  • Attend client meetings and represent the mechanical interests of the firm.
  • Design support of electrical systems and related controls.
  • Assists in determining and developing project scope.
  • This role will require occasional travel to project sites.

Electrical Design Engineer
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of experience designing electrical and low-voltage systems for commercial buildings, health care and federal projects required.
  • Experience with central plants, hydronic, steam/ VRF and energy recovery systems.
  • Effective written and verbal communication skills, time management required.
  • Working knowledge of building and building system codes and standards: (IBC, IECC, IMC, ASHRAE, standards and NFPA standards.
  • Design background and understanding of systems and applications in buildings and facilities, including coordination with other disciplines – mechanical, electrical, civil, structural and architectural.
  • Proficiency in Revit, building load and energy modeling software including SKM, Bluebeam, AutoCAD
  • Registered Professional Engineer in the State of Texas
    (or license in another state with the ability and commitment to obtain Texas license within 12 months.)
  • LEED accreditation (preferred).
